SHE’S been slammed as the ultimate nepo-baby and fangirl, who married her celebrity crush and then spent years riding off his coattails. 

But Hailey Bieber got the last laugh this week, after revealing that her massively successful make-up brand, Rhode, has now been sold to e.l.f Beauty…for a whopping $1bn.

In September 2022, the former child star cancelled the remainder of his “Justice” tour following a rare diagnosis of Type 2 Ramsay Hunt syndrome, which is a facial paralysis disease. 

This meant he lost out on an estimated $90m in earnings from the tour, and he was also left owing more than $20m to the tour’s promoter, AEG, which he paid thanks to a loan from his then manager, Scooter Braun. 

Then, a year later, Justin was forced to sell his entire music catalogue for $200m to cover mounting debts.

What’s more, the deal is actually comprised of $800m paid in cash and stock, and $200m based on the future growth of the brand over the next three years.
